## Further reading

So you've met Quellbird, our alert deduplicator. The short version: it fingerprints incoming alerts, collapses dupes within a ten-minute window, and only pages once per fingerprint. The long version involves some gnarly edge cases around flapping alerts and fingerprint collisions that bit us twice last year. The full design doc, tuning tips, and war stories are collected on the internal page below.

operations page: https://jenkins.torvadyn.local/build/deploy/display/pages/611247f0a622ae80

This page documents build provenance for the Pinefold laundry-locker access flow. Every locker firmware release is built from a tagged commit, signed by the Driftgate pipeline, and archived with its manifest. Support staff verifying a customer-reported unlock failure should first confirm which release the locker is running. The authoritative reference is the build token recorded below.

session token of kahag-bawip = htk6_729d08

**Q: How do assistants open the bike cage and parking gates at Merrow Court?** The bike cage sits behind Gate 2; the parking gates run on the same reader. Badges for visitors won't work on either — only staff credentials. If a team member's badge fails, log a ticket with Facilities Desk and escort them through Gate 1 manually. Gates auto-lock at 20:00. Do not prop either gate. For out-of-hours access, enter the code below at the gate keypad.

door code, hahop-bawif: bdg-B-76

Subject: Landlord site audit — Thursday

Hi Facilities folks,

Heads up from the front desk: Pellgrave Estates are doing their annual site audit this Thursday morning at Thornmere Court. Two assessors, expected around 09:30. They'll want into the plant rooms, the loading bay, and the riser cupboards on each floor, so please make sure nothing's blocked or propped. I'll sign them in and hand them visitor passes here. For the riser cupboards, they'll need the keypad code below.

turnstile pass: bdg-YEOZLM-79341408